Power Generation receives CPD re-accreditation from Engineers Ireland
ESB power generation
was recently awarded reaccreditation
of its
Continuing Professional
Development (CPD) programme
for a further 3-year period by
Engineers Ireland.
The award was granted in
recognition of HR systems and
processes being successfully
applied to ensure the professional
development of engineers in
Power Generation. These include:
- Strong ethos of Learning &
Development as demonstrated by
- Power Generation's L&D policy
- Implementation of corporate
CPD policy
- Financial and time investment
in training in Power
Generation
- Implementation of the
Performance Management
System (PMS) to achieve business
goals and, in parallel, to support
the development of people
Structured development of
graduate engineers involving
- A range of planned
development assignments
- Provision of structured offthe-
job training
- Implementation of a
mentoring scheme
